Not every season of growth is loud.
Sometimes the most important seasons are the quiet ones. The ones where things slow down, momentum shifts, and you’re left questioning whether you’re still moving in the right direction.
In this episode of Soulful Wahine, we’re talking about the emotional reality of slow seasons. The burnout that can come from constantly pushing yourself, the doubt that creeps in when things aren’t moving as quickly as you hoped, and the inner work it takes to keep showing up without abandoning yourself in the process.
Social media often makes success look constant and effortless, but real growth rarely looks that way. Sometimes the strongest thing you can do is stay grounded, stay committed to your vision, and trust that what you’re building takes time.
If you’ve been in a season where things feel slower than expected, this conversation is for you.
In this episode we explore:
•Why slow seasons can feel so uncomfortable for high-achieving women
•The emotional toll of burnout while building something meaningful
•Ways to stay grounded and connected to your purpose when momentum feels quiet
Remember: a slow season does not mean you’re failing.
Sometimes it simply means your roots are growing deeper before the next chapter begins.
